Lot #123 - Antique Aji and Kuruma-ebi Japanese Fish and Shrimp Chromolithograph Utagawa Hiroshige Ukiyo-e Art
This is Aji (Japanese Horse Mackerel) and Kuruma-ebi (Japanese Tiger Prawn), a reproduction print of art by master ukiyo-e artist Utagawa Hiroshige.
Artwork Name: Aji Fish and Kuruma-ebi (Horse Mackerel, Prawns, and Knotweed).
Series: Uozukushi (Every Variety of Fish).
Origin: Originally created during the Edo period in the 1830s. This is an antique print.
Perfect for collectors and enthusiasts of Asian art and culture. Ideal for home decor, art displays, or enhancing a Japanese-themed interior with historical charm.
12 3/4" wide, 9 5/8" tall. The teal tape around the edges has deteriorated over time. The art, cloth, and glass are in good condition.
